About This Item

New York: Harper & Row, Publishers, (1979).. (1979).. Good. - Quarto [11-1/8 inches high by 8-5 /8 inches wide], cloth in a dust wrapper. The binding is bumped with light staining to the bottom corner of the front cover. The dust jacket is lightly rubbed with a few small stains. [vii], 278 & [1] pages. Profusely illustrated with facsimiles in black & white. The contents are very good. Good in a very good dust wrapper. <p>First edition.
